Industrial 3D Printer CreatBot D600 Pro3 HS for Large-Format Dual-Material Printing

CreatBot D600 Pro3 HS is an industrial FDM 3D printer for manufacturing large-scale parts from standard, engineering, and composite materials. The model is equipped with two Auto-Raising extruders, an active chamber heated up to 80 °C, and a build area up to 620 × 620 × 620 mm. The maximum nozzle temperature is 420 °C, and the printing speed is up to 300 mm/s.

Auto-Raising Dual Extrusion System

The printing unit of the CreatBot D600 Pro3 HS consists of two smart extruders with automatic vertical lifting. When one extruder is not in use, its nozzle is raised and does not contact the model surface.

Dual Nozzle Shutter mechanical flaps block the inactive nozzle and reduce the leakage of molten material during switching between extruders. This is especially important when working with primary and support filaments within a single production cycle.

Dual extrusion allows you to:

  • combine two different materials in one model;
  • use soluble or easily removable materials for supports;
  • manufacture parts with complex internal geometry and overhanging elements;
  • improve the quality of surfaces that contact supports;
  • combine engineering and composite filaments.

The high-performance hotend heats up to 420 °C and provides a volumetric extrusion performance of up to 90 mm³/s. The motion system and material feeding process are controlled by optimized Klipper firmware.

Mechanics and Automatic Calibration

Industrial servo motors and reinforced linear guides are used for stable movement of the large printing unit. This design supports precise positioning during high-speed operation.

  • Nozzle offset calibration: An HD macro camera and dual photoelectric sensors automatically determine the mutual position of the nozzles. The adjustment accuracy along the X and Y axes is 0.02 mm, and along the Z axis is 0.005 mm.
  • Eddy Current Platform Scanning: High-frequency electromagnetic sensors check the geometry of the working surface and perform leveling in about 60 seconds with an accuracy of up to 0.001 mm.
  • Independent Quad-Z Drive: Four Z-axis motors separately adjust the height of each corner of the platform, compensating for tilt and maintaining the parallelism of the working surface.
  • Positioning accuracy: 0.011 mm along the XY axes and 0.0025 mm along the Z axis.

Active Chamber for Thermostable Printing

The enclosed working chamber supports forced convection heating up to 80 °C. Double thermal insulation of the body helps maintain the set temperature throughout a long production cycle.

A stable thermal environment reduces uneven shrinkage, internal stresses, deformation, and the risk of delamination of large-scale models. This allows working with ABS, polycarbonate, polyamides, and other materials sensitive to temperature fluctuations.

The working platform heats up to 120 °C. It is made of aviation aluminum and equipped with a removable magnetic cover.

Supported Materials

Nozzle temperature up to 420 °C, platform heating up to 120 °C, and active chamber up to 80 °C ensure compatibility with a wide range of filaments.

  • Standard and engineering materials: PLA, ABS, ASA, PETG, TPU, PC, PA, and Nylon.
  • Reinforced composites: ABS-CF, PC-CF, PET-CF, PET-GF, UltraPA-CF, and PPS-CF, as well as other compatible materials filled with carbon or glass fiber.
  • Support materials: PVA, Breakaway, and other filaments for creating soluble or easily removable supports.

Filament Drying and Feeding Control

A material drying compartment is located at the bottom of the body. The temperature can be adjusted from 0 to 70 °C, and the heating duration can be set using a timer.

Sensors monitor the presence of filament in both extruders. In Backup Mode, the printer can continue operation through the second extruder if the material in the first one runs out. This reduces the risk of interrupting long prints.

Remote Monitoring and Control

The built-in HD camera allows you to observe the working chamber and the printing process. Through a mobile app, the user can control the process, change speed and temperature, or pause the task.

Remote access is especially useful during the long production of large-scale models when the equipment operates for many hours.

Air Filtration and Safety

The two-stage Ultra Air Filter system consists of a HEPA filter and a layer of activated carbon. It captures up to 99.995% of fine particles and absorbs volatile organic compounds and odors generated during filament heating.

The working chamber doors are equipped with an opening sensor and a locking mechanism. The printer also supports external model cooling.
